The Meaning Behind "Go Easy On Me"

Understanding the meaning behind "Go Easy On Me" can seriously elevate your karaoke performance. This isn't just a song; it's a story, a plea, a raw expression of vulnerability. Adele wrote "Go Easy On Me" as a message to her son, Angelo, explaining her decision to divorce his father. It's a deeply personal and emotional song about making difficult choices for the sake of personal happiness and growth. The lyrics reflect the struggle Adele faced in leaving her marriage, acknowledging the pain it would cause her son but also emphasizing the importance of pursuing her own path. She's essentially asking her son to understand and forgive her for the choices she made. Consider the specific lyrics and how they relate to the overall meaning of the song. For example, the line "Go easy on me, I was still a child" speaks to the idea that Adele was still young and figuring things out when she entered into the relationship. This line can be interpreted as a plea for understanding and empathy. The phrase "I had no chance" highlights the feeling of being trapped or stuck in a situation that was not working. This can resonate with anyone who has felt like they had no other options. By understanding the nuances of the lyrics, you can deliver a more nuanced and impactful karaoke performance. The song is also about self-forgiveness. Adele is not only asking her son to go easy on her, but she's also asking herself to do the same. This theme of self-compassion can be a powerful message to convey in your karaoke performance.

Mastering Adele's Vocal Style

Want to truly master your karaoke rendition of "Go Easy On Me"? Then, diving into Adele's unique vocal style is essential. Adele's voice is known for its rich tone, incredible control, and emotional delivery. She has a knack for conveying vulnerability and power simultaneously, which is a key ingredient to her signature sound. Start by listening closely to Adele's vocal phrasing. Pay attention to how she shapes each note and how she uses dynamics to create emotion. Notice how she sometimes holds back and then unleashes her full power at key moments in the song. This dynamic contrast is a hallmark of her vocal style. Adele is a master of using vibrato, but she uses it sparingly and intentionally. Her vibrato is not constant or overwhelming; it's a subtle embellishment that adds warmth and texture to her voice. Practice controlling your own vibrato and using it in a way that complements the song. Vocal control is another key aspect of Adele's style. She has incredible breath control and can sustain notes for long periods of time without wavering. Practice breathing exercises to improve your own breath control and stamina. Don't be afraid to experiment with different vocal techniques, such as belting, runs, and riffs. However, use these techniques sparingly and only when they enhance the emotion of the song. Overusing them can make your performance sound contrived or forced. Adele's vocal delivery is always authentic and heartfelt.
